The world of mobile gaming constantly evolves, with players always seeking innovative ways to enhance their gameplay and maximize rewards. One increasingly popular technique gaining traction among mobile gamers is the “afk spin”. This strategy, derived from the gaming term "away from keyboard," allows players to continue earning in-game resources and progress even when they aren't actively engaged with the game. It's a clever method that leverages automated systems and timers to generate benefits while players attend to other tasks, offering a practical solution for those with limited time or seeking passive income within their favorite games.

The appeal of afk spin lies in its accessibility and convenience. Unlike traditional gaming methods that demand constant attention and skill, afk spin systems allow for a more relaxed and efficient gaming experience. Players can set up automated spins, accumulate rewards over time, and then return to collect their earnings. This tactic is particularly attractive in games that feature gacha mechanics, idle progression systems, or daily reward structures where consistent engagement yields significant benefits. The flexibility offered by this method makes it a valuable tool for both casual and dedicated mobile gamers.

Game Afk Spin Potential
Idle Heroes High – Strong idle rewards and auto-battle features.
AFK Arena Very High – Designed around afk progression and resource accumulation.
Raid: Shadow Legends Moderate – Offers some afk rewards, but requires more active engagement for optimal progress.
Cookie Run: Kingdom Moderate – Production buildings continue to generate resources while offline.

The table illustrates different games and their suitability for effective afk spin strategies. It is important to note that game mechanics are subject to change with updates, so continuous research is advisable.

Understanding and Avoiding Afk Spin Pitfalls

While afk spin offers numerous advantages, it's not without its potential drawbacks. One common pitfall is the risk of account security. Leaving a game unattended for extended periods can increase vulnerability to hacking or unauthorized access. Implementing robust security measures, such as strong passwords, two-factor authentication, and regular account monitoring, is essential to protect valuable in-game assets. Furthermore, be cautious of phishing scams or suspicious links that may attempt to compromise account credentials. Always verify the authenticity of any communication received from the game developer or related sources before providing personal information. Taking proactive steps to safeguard your account is paramount to enjoying the benefits of afk spin without jeopardizing your progress.

Another important consideration is the potential for burnout. While afk spin is designed to automate certain aspects of gameplay, it can still become monotonous or time-consuming to set up and manage. Balancing afk play with active engagement is crucial to maintaining enjoyment and preventing fatigue. Experiment with different settings and strategies to find a rhythm that suits your preferences and playstyle. Remember that gaming is ultimately a form of entertainment, and it should not feel like a chore. Taking regular breaks and diversifying your gaming activities can help prevent burnout and ensure a positive overall experience.
